One of the most compelling historical narratives of the time involves Attila the Hun, who was rapidly gaining power as the leader of the Hunnic Empire. By the late 440s, Attila had become a significant threat to both the Eastern and Western Roman Empires. His military campaigns against the Romans were well-documented, and 448 AD would have been a time of considerable tension between the Huns and the Romans, with diplomats and military leaders on both sides engaged in strategic maneuvering.
